#820297 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#820297 is composed of 51% red, 0.8%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 291.5 degrees, a saturation of 97.4% and a lightness of 30%. #820297 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#05002f.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

Shades and Tints of #820297

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d000f is the darkest color, while #fefb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#820297

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4950 is the less saturated color, while #820297 is the most saturated one.
